Reports are surfacing that Vacation Club Way will be closed Tue-Thu from 7:30 am to 3:30 pm between Buena Vista Drive and the entrance to Old Key West until September.
Rumors say this closure is due to delivery of the new tree houses in pre-fabricated pieces.
Visitors to SSR will have to use the back entrance off of Buena Vista Drive by Downton Disney during these hours (and plan for additional travel time to the parks through the Downtown Disney traffic).
As you can see from the linked map, the entrance to the Tree House Villas area lies between the entrance to SSR and OKW.
http://maps.google.com/?ie=UTF8&ll=28.378129,-81.528286&spn=0.010799,0.020664&t=h&z=16
This information appears to come from a CMs Daily Update Sheet. If anyone has the exact wording or has more firm information, please post it.
